Hitch Recommendation for 2020 Toyota Tacoma

Question:
It looks like you have 2 different receiver hitches for a 2020 Tacoma. I can't tell any difference between them. Is there any difference? What would you choose? Thank you.

Expert Reply:
You're correct, except for the fact that the # e98905 etrailer branded hitch uses a matte finish and the Curt # C13264 has a glossy finish, both hitches look alike and install in the same manner
The Curt and etrailer brand have an identical 900 lbs tongue weight/6000 lbs towing capacity. The actual capacity of your truck will vary according to the engine, transmission and rear differential gearing, so you'll need to abide by whichever capacity is lower, be it the hitch or that of the vehicle itself.
I recommend the Curt Trailer Hitch item # C13264.
